public interface Translator<S,T>
Bytecode into another representation. That representation may be a
 Java instance via Translator.StepTranslator or a String script in some language via Translator.ScriptTranslator.
 The parameterization of Translator is S (traversal source) and T (full translation).| Modifier and Type | Interface and Description | 
|---|---|
| static interface  | Translator.ScriptTranslatorTranslates bytecode to a string representation. | 
| static interface  | Translator.StepTranslator<S extends TraversalSource,T extends Traversal.Admin<?,?>>Translates bytecode to actual steps. | 
| Modifier and Type | Method and Description | 
|---|---|
| String | getTargetLanguage()Get the language that the translator is converting the traversal byte code to. | 
| S | getTraversalSource()Get the  TraversalSourcerepresentation rooting this translator. | 
| T | translate(Bytecode bytecode)Translate  Bytecodeinto a new representation. | 
S getTraversalSource()
TraversalSource representation rooting this translator.
 For string-based translators (Translator.ScriptTranslator), this is typically a "g".
 For java-based translators (Translator.StepTranslator), this is typically the TraversalSource instance which the Traversal will be built from.T translate(Bytecode bytecode)
Bytecode into a new representation.
 Typically, for language translations, the translation is to a string represenging the traversal in the respective scripting language.bytecode - the byte code representing traversal source and traversal manipulations.String getTargetLanguage()
